KAI Widdrington has gone Instagram official with his new girlfriend as he gushed about how happy he is.
The Sun revealed yesterday Strictly star Kai, 29, has found love again with brunette beauty Chloe Wells – nine months on from his acrimonious split with Nadiya Bychkova, 35.
He’s now taken to Instagram with a snap of the pair gazing into each other’s eyes during a night out.
The TV personality wrote in his caption: “Happiness is underrated,” along with a black heart emoji.
Southampton-native Kai was supported by some of his co-stars in the comments section of the post.
Lauren Oakley wrote: “Cuties!” while Tasha Ghouri said: “Sooo happy for you!!!” and Molly Rainford added: “you guys.”

Nancy Xu inserted a string of purple hearts and Jowita Przystał opted for the heart-eyed emoji.
Kai met Chloe, an executive assistant for a firm in the City, during a trip to his local pub.
Having kept their romance secret for a little while, the pair are set to “go public” with their first red carpet appearance too.
A pal said: “Chloe and Kai met in a pub in West London and hit it off from the start.
“Chloe is a great girl and has absolutely no interest in the limelight; she just likes Kai for Kai.
“They have a real laugh together and although it’s early days, they’re planning on moving in together in the coming months.
“Kai found it very damaging to his mental health having his past relationship with Nadiya played out in public, and thankfully Chloe has no interest at all in being in the spotlight.
“She also isn’t a Strictly superfan which makes things easier.
“They’re super-content, and Kai attributes a lot of his looking so well to being in a happier place in life thanks to her. They make a really cute couple.”
Chloe, originally from Leigh-on-Sea in Essex, now lives in London.
This is Kai’s first relationship following his break-up from Ukrainian pro, Nadiya, whom he dated for two years.
The pair launched a sell-out tour but, awkwardly, were forced to dance together nightly whilst in the process of separating.
Last year Nadiya gave an interview to promote her solo tour, and confirmed she and Kai were no longer friends.
She told the Mirror: “We work together but we are not friends and that’s ok.
“One thing I can tell you is that when you see me dancing with him it will be amazing because I’m a professional.”
Following Nadiya and Kai’s split it was reported bosses at Strictly were considering banning workplace romances due the tension backstage between exes.
At the National Television Awards last year, the former couple reportedly had to be “kept apart”.
Strictly Curse – The Lowdown
STRICTLY Come Dancing’s latest series has already been hit by rumours of a BBC show ‘curse’ – yet what is it?
A host of Strictly Come Dancing stars have been struck by the Strictly Curse during the past two decades.
This is where celebrities who may or may not be attached in the outside world become more than friends with their professional partners.
A total of 20 relationships are said to have been impacted so far over the show’s 20 years.
It has seen relationships crumble with dance floor romances and punishing rehearsal schedules to blame.
This includes the partnerships of Louise and Jamie Redknapp as well as Kevin Clifton and Karen Hauer.
Controversially, Judge Craig Revel Horwood once said of the curse: “I think of it as a blessing, to be honest. One person is married, the other one had a girlfriend but my point in this entire thing is: if you come on Strictly, sometimes you are in a relationship that is not working anyway.
“There has to be something wrong in your relationship before it all goes awry.”
Series one winner Brendan Cole left his fiancé, fellow Strictly professional Camilla Dallerup, during filming for the very first series in spring 2004.
Brendan was said to have fallen for his celebrity partner and inaugural winner Natasha Kaplinsky, although the duo didn’t confirm they were romantically involved.
